Understanding Regulatory Frameworks in DeFi

Regulatory frameworks in decentralized finance (DeFi) refer to the set of legal guidelines and standards governing its operations. These frameworks are crucial for achieving DeFi compliance and transparency, as they outline the obligations that entities must adhere to while operating in this innovative sector.

Regulatory bodies around the world are adapting existing laws and creating new regulations to address the unique challenges posed by DeFi. For instance, the Financial Action Task Force (FATF) has proposed guidelines that require cryptocurrency exchanges and DeFi platforms to comply with anti-money laundering (AML) and know-your-customer (KYC) regulations. This ensures that user identities are verified and that illicit activities are minimized.

Furthermore, varying jurisdictions may impose different regulatory requirements. In the United States, the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) categorizes certain DeFi tokens as securities, necessitating compliance with securities laws. Conversely, European regulations may emphasize consumer protection and financial stability.

Understanding these regulatory frameworks is essential for DeFi participants. By aligning with applicable legal standards, platforms can enhance their legitimacy, foster trust among users, and contribute to the overall goal of DeFi compliance and transparency.

Challenges in DeFi Compliance

DeFi compliance faces numerous challenges that stem from its decentralized nature. The anonymous and borderless characteristics of DeFi platforms complicate the implementation of regulatory measures across different jurisdictions. Regulatory bodies often struggle to keep pace with the rapid development of DeFi protocols.

Another significant challenge is the lack of standardization in compliance practices. Variations in regulatory requirements across countries create confusion for DeFi projects that aim for global reach. This inconsistency poses risks to both developers and users, as compliance often varies significantly from one region to another.

Technical vulnerabilities within smart contracts further complicate DeFi compliance. Coding errors may lead to exploits that undermine transparency and trust, ultimately impacting the project’s legitimacy. Additionally, the decentralized governance structures in DeFi can hinder the prompt institutional responses necessary for effective compliance.

Finally, the evolving landscape of regulations contributes to uncertainty in the market. Projects must continuously adapt to new rules, often requiring substantial resources. This complexity highlights the need for robust solutions to navigate the intricate landscape of DeFi compliance and transparency.

Decentralized Governance Models

Decentralized governance models in DeFi refer to systems that enable stakeholder participation in decision-making processes without a central authority. These models enhance DeFi compliance and transparency by allowing users to actively engage in protocol changes, resource allocation, and overall governance.

The implementation of decentralized autonomous organizations (DAOs) is a prominent example. DAOs empower token holders to propose and vote on changes, ensuring that decisions align with the communal interests of participants. This reduces the risks associated with centralized control and fosters trust among users.

Moreover, on-chain voting mechanisms and multi-signature wallets further bolster these governance models. By requiring multiple stakeholders to approve significant decisions, the likelihood of unilateral actions decreases, leading to a more transparent and accountable governance process. This level of transparency is vital for enhancing compliance within the DeFi sector.

In essence, decentralized governance models not only democratize control within DeFi ecosystems but also promote a culture of accountability. This aligns closely with the broader objectives of DeFi compliance and transparency, ensuring that all actions taken within the ecosystem are visible and verifiable.
